From Bugzilla Helper: User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(X11; U; Linux i686; en-US; rv:1.7.8) Gecko/20050513 Fedora/1.0.4-1.3.1 Firefox/1.0.4 Description of problem: Excessive noise in generated on install of this package. Lots of errors thrown because ~root/.fluxbox doesn't exist. Problem seems to lie in fluxbox-generate_menu.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): 0.9.13-1.fc3 How re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. yum update fluxbox 2. accept 3. watch errors fly by Actual Results: Updating: fluxbox 100 % done 2/16 mkdir: cannot create directory `/root/.fluxbox/icons': No such file or directory touch: cannot touch `/root/.fluxbox/iconmapping': No such file or directory grep: /root/.fluxbox/iconmapping: No such file or directory grep: /root/.fluxbox/iconmapping: No such file or directory /usr/X11R6/bin/fluxbox-generate_menu: line 351: /root/.fluxbox/iconmapping: No such file or directory grep: /root/.fluxbox/iconmapping: No such file or directory grep: /root/.fluxbox/iconmapping: No such file or directory <last three lines repeated some 800 times or so> !!! Icon map file not found: /root/.fluxbox/iconmapping <repeated some 400 times or so> Expected Results: Updating: fluxbox 100 % done 2/16 Additional info:
